Problem

The high manufacturing costs of batteries are driven by the high demand for information collection members in battery packs, which are necessary for monitoring and sampling battery cell data, particularly in large-capacity batteries.

Innovation Solution

A battery design that connects multiple battery cells to a single information collection member through a network of electrical connection members, reducing the number of information collection members required and optimizing their arrangement to minimize length and manufacturing costs.

A battery and an electric apparatus are provided. The battery includes: at least one battery pack, where each battery pack includes: a plurality of battery rows, each battery row includes a plurality of battery cells arranged along a first direction, electrical connection portions of two adjacent battery cells in each battery row are connected by a first electrical connection member, and the plurality of battery rows are arranged along a second direction; and an information collection member, where the information collection member is disposed on one side of the plurality of battery rows in a third direction, the third direction, the second direction, and the first direction are perpendicular to each other, and the information collection member is electrically connected to a plurality of first electrical connection members corresponding to at least two battery rows.
